•Life in Heaven: Lucifer was a high-ranking angel, a dreamer with fantastic ideas for all of creation. However, the elders of Heaven saw him as a troublemaker whose ideas were reckless and dangerous, so they expanded the universe while ignoring his projects.
•The meeting with Lilith and the forbidden fruit: During Heaven's creation of Earth, the first humans were formed: Adam and Lilith. Like Lucifer, Lilith was a rebel who refused to be submissive to Adam, so she fled the Garden of Eden. Lucifer and Lilith met, fell deeply in love due to their similar mentalities, and shared a desire to bring free will to humanity. Together, they offered Eve the Apple of Knowledge (the forbidden fruit) to grant humans free will.
•The Fall and the creation of Hell: The act of giving free will introduced sin and evil into the human world uncontrollably. As punishment for corrupting creation, the elders of Heaven banished Lucifer and Lilith forever, casting them into a dark pit that became Hell.
•Consequences of his banishment:
•Loss of faith in humanity: His most painful punishment was not exile, but being forced to rule Hell and watch as humans used his precious gift (free will) solely to commit wicked and destructive acts, causing him deep depression and a loss of hope.
•Political isolation: To prevent sinners from rebelling, Heaven imposed an annual extermination led by Adam. Lucifer accepted the deal on the condition that his family (Lilith and Charlie) remained immune, distancing himself from his kingdom's problems.
•Family separation: Lucifer and Lilith’s relationship fractured over time. Lilith left (seven years before the series began), leaving Lucifer in deep depression, living in isolation, and obsessed with making rubber ducks until Charlie reached out for help with the Hazbin Hotel.
•Conflicting visions: While Lucifer gave up after seeing what humans did with his gift, Lilith wanted to empower sinners to rise against Heaven—the primary cause of the exterminations.

•Personality: Husk’s personality is that of a bitter 'husk' (hence his name), yet he possesses a noble heart and emotional maturity rarely seen in Hell. He combines the cynicism of an old gambler with the quiet empathy of someone who has lost everything.
•1. The Grumpy, Apathetic, and Sarcastic Old Man: At first glance, Husk appears as a lazy, rude demon who curses and is constantly in a bad mood.
•Absolute Cynicism: He cares nothing for Charlie’s optimistic speeches about redemption. He prefers to stay on the sidelines, tending his bar with raw indifference, complaining often, and turning to alcohol to numb his own sorrows.
•2. The Hotel Psychologist (High emotional intelligence): Being the bartender gives him a front-row seat to observe everyone. As a former high-ranking Overlord, Husk reads people instantly.
•Brutally honest but understanding: He doesn't sugarcoat reality, but he doesn't judge destructively either. He speaks to Angel Dust with painful frankness, born from deep understanding, helping others accept their miseries to heal.
•3. The Weight of Wounded Pride and Resignation: Husk harbors deep resentment for losing his soul to Alastor in a bad bet. Falling from a feared Overlord to a subservient slave deeply wounded his pride.
•Silent Rebellion: Though magically bound, he is one of the few with the guts to speak the truth to Alastor's face.
•4. Unwavering Patience and Protective Loyalty: Despite his roughness, he has astonishing patience for the hotel's daily chaos. Behind his claws, he is protective of those he cares about, becoming a loyal shield to those who earn his trust.
•Humor: Husk uses a dark, cynical, and acidic humor to reflect his bitter reality—not to actively hurt others, but to cope. He mocks misery, finds the hotel's optimism absurd, and reacts to violence with dry apathy.
•Past: Formerly the Overlord of gambling, his empire was built on the souls of desperate sinners. His addiction led to a losing streak, forcing him to bet his own soul against Alastor. He lost, becoming a slave.
•The Casino: He still owns the 'Magic Kat Casino.' Alastor owns his soul, but not his physical property or titles.
